Virginia Medicaid and FAMIS Plus for Front Royal Residents

Virginia expanded its Medicaid program in 2019, now known as Virginia Medicaid Expansion or FAMIS Plus. This program provides comprehensive health coverage for eligible adults with incomes up to 138% of the Federal Poverty Level. For a single individual, this threshold is approximately $20,782 annually in 2026. Unlike states without expansion, Virginia residents earning between 100% and 138% FPL do not fall into a coverage gap; they may qualify for Medicaid.

Warren County, with a population of 41,531 and an uninsured rate of 9.0%, is served by Warren Memorial Hospital in Front Royal, the county's only acute care hospital. Front Royal itself has a population of 15,296 and an uninsured rate of 13.0%, per U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2024 5-year estimates.

Is pregnancy a qualifying life event for health insurance enrollment?
No, pregnancy itself is not a qualifying life event for a Special Enrollment Period. However, the birth of a child is a qualifying life event that allows you to enroll in or change health insurance plans within 60 days of the birth.
